Research on the Protection and Inheritance of Yao People's Oil Tea Custom as Intangible Cultural Heritage
Yao people's oil tea custom is a kind of geographical tea custom in the Yao ethnic settlements of the Nan-ling Corridor.It is an important part of the daily diet of the Yao people in Guangxi,integrating traditional Yao cul-ture and rituals to form a complete set of tea regulations and customs.Tea-Drinking Practices(Oil Tea of the Yao Ethnic Group)as a part of"Traditional Tea Processing Techniques and Associated Social Practices in China",were included in the UNESCO's representative list of the Intangible Cultural Heritage of Humanity.This article took the Yao people's oil tea custom as the research object,introduced its origin,development,craftsmanship and customs,as well as how to protect and inherit intangible cultural heritage tea customs in the present.
